My Experience with Sulfate-Free Cleansing
From my perspective, sulfate-free cleansing shampoos usually feel less harsh than regular shampoos. I notice they often create less foam, but that does not mean they clean poorly. For me, the key benefit is that my hair tends to feel softer after washing. If my scalp is sensitive or my hair is prone to dryness, I find this kind of shampoo more comfortable to use.
